Decelerator


Decelerator is a small Mac OS X application that allows you to customize the acceleration setting of your mouse or trackpad. You can find it on the App Store for $1 (well, $0.99 technically) here.

There are a number of reasons you might want to do this:

  1. Gamers often disable mouse acceleration entirely to gain a competitive edge in "twitch" reflexes. With mouse acceleration off, a distance on-screen corresponds with an exact distance your hand must move, and is unaffected by the speed with which it moves there.
  2. Windows users often find Mac OS X's relatively high mouse acceleration disorienting and frustrating. Lowering the mouse acceleration can go a long way to easing the transition to a new operating system.
  3. Some people prefer higher or lower acceleration settings for many reasons both logical and illogical. If you're one of those people, then Decelerator allows you to tweak to your heart's content.
